Century Arms C93 Sporter 5.56mm NATO Semi-Automatic Rifle, HK33-Pattern, 16.25" Threaded Barrel
The Century Arms C93 Sporter delivers the proven HK33 roller-delayed blowback design in an American-made package. Built from surplus HK33 parts kits on a new U.S. receiver and barrel, this rifle offers collectors and shooters a cost-effective way to own an HK-pattern 5.56mm rifle while remaining 922(r) compliant. Its grey parkerized steel receiver, slim-line polymer furniture, and diopter sights preserve the classic look, while the threaded barrel and scope mount add modern versatility.

The C93 Sporter uses the same roller-delayed blowback action found in HK33 and HK93 rifles, delivering smooth recoil impulse and reliable cycling with 5.56mm NATO or .223 Remington ammunition.
A 16.25-inch, 1:9-twist U.S.-made barrel is parkerized for corrosion resistance and threaded 1/2-28 TPI. The threads allow easy attachment of muzzle devices or suppressors, and a triple-lug sight tower with hooded front post maintains the authentic HK profile.
The rifle’s steel receiver is finished in grey parkerizing and fitted with a welded scope mount for quick optics installation. A paddle-style magazine release and left-side charging handle replicate the original HK ergonomics, while a manual safety provides familiar controls.
Black polymer furniture includes a fixed stock with raised cheek piece and butt-pad for steady cheek weld, plus a slim-line handguard that keeps the front end light. The 4-position rotary diopter rear sight offers precise, repeatable adjustments for various engagement distances.
